"Olympic Velodrome By Paul Cleden"
"The inspiration behind this print was the cyclists at the Velodrome, during the 2012 Olympic Games in London. Using a pallet of blue greys and yellows the geometric shapes capture the moments and dynamism of the two cyclists in pursuit of one another as well as pursuit of Olympic gold. Cleden was deeply inspired by the form and movement of the cyclists at the Velodrome, Olympic Games 2012, held in London. Here geometry dominates: shapes perfectly suited for pursuit – both of one rider in pursuit of the other, and of each in pursuit of Olympic gold. The modern streamline helmets reflect shapes used by artists such as Cyril Power and Sybil Andrews who heavily influence Paul Cleden’s works."

"Blue Nude II By Henri Matisse"
"This is a fine art print reproduction of ‘Blue Nude II’ by Henri Matisse, one of a series of four blue nudes he created in 1952. In preparation for creating these ‘Cut Out’ nudes he filled a notebook with studies, as well  as drawing influences from his collection of African sculpture and his visit to Tahiti in 1930. Matisse had been making cut-outs for eleven years before he embarked on the subject of the human figure."

"King Lizard By Andrea Visconti"
"The image is of Doors singer and songwriter Jim Morrison. The Lizzard King was one of 1960’s music icon Jim Morrison’s nick names. Morrison wrote a poem called ""The Celebration of the Lizard"" that first appeared on the sleeve of The Doors' album ""Waiting For The Sun."" The poem contained the line: ""I am the Lizard King, I can do anything."""

"Batterie De Cuisine By Lucienne Day"
"Lucienne Day was a prolific twentieth century textile designer, who revitalised post-war British homes with her vibrant patterns and designs. Her work is bold, fresh and vibrant, incorporating Edwardian style flora and fauna, as well as graphic shapes with an early modernist flavour, which still look as stylish today as when they were first produced. ‘Batterie de Cuisine’ combines graphic design with tactile art. The print - which uses a kitchen-towel design that Day produced for Thomas Somerset in the 1960s - is a triumph of colour and composition. Day uses vertical stripes of bright colour - turquoise and lime green - against stark monochrome. Amongst the bands of colour, Day has placed silhouettes and negatives of kitchenware - pots and pans, sieves and spoons - in an ordered pattern, creating a bold style with the inimitable retro flavour of the 1960s."
